The UEFA Champions League 2024-25 season kicks off with a fascinating group stage encounter between Bayern Munich and Dinamo Zagreb on September 18, 2024. Bayern, one of Europe’s elite clubs, takes on Croatian giants Dinamo, a team eager to prove its worth on the continent. The match at the Allianz Arena in Munich is set to be an exciting contest, pitting a European powerhouse against a spirited challenger with everything to play for.

Bayern Munich: Powerhouse of European Football

Bayern Munich enters this Champions League season as one of the favorites to lift the trophy. Under head coach Thomas Tuchel, Bayern remains a dominant force in both the Bundesliga and European football. The club's impressive performances over the years, including six Champions League titles, affirm its status as one of Europe’s elite.

Bayern’s squad is stacked with talent, including several world-class players in every department. In defense, Matthijs de Ligt and Dayot Upamecano anchor the backline, providing strength and composure. In midfield, Joshua Kimmich and Leon Goretzka combine creativity, ball-winning skills, and tactical intelligence, dictating the tempo of games. The attack, led by Harry Kane, who joined Bayern from Tottenham Hotspur in the summer of 2024, will be a key threat to Dinamo Zagreb’s defense.

Kane’s arrival at Bayern adds a lethal goal-scoring option to an already potent attack, with Kingsley Coman, Leroy Sané, and Jamal Musiala providing speed, creativity, and flair. Bayern’s offensive firepower is complemented by their pressing style, which Tuchel has perfected, enabling them to dominate possession and break down stubborn defenses.

Having dominated the Bundesliga for over a decade, Bayern's focus this season will be on reclaiming the Champions League title. Last season’s early exit from the tournament, despite strong domestic performances, has left the club hungry for European glory once again. The match against Dinamo Zagreb offers Bayern the chance to start their campaign strongly, and anything less than a win would be seen as a disappointment by fans and pundits alike.

Dinamo Zagreb: Eager to Challenge Europe’s Best

While Dinamo Zagreb may not have the same star power as Bayern Munich, they are the undisputed kings of Croatian football, consistently winning the Prva HNL title and representing Croatia in European competitions. Under the leadership of Igor Bišćan, Dinamo has become a formidable force domestically, but their main challenge has been competing with Europe’s elite.

Dinamo’s success in the Champions League has been limited compared to Bayern, but they are no strangers to causing upsets. In previous campaigns, Dinamo has troubled big European teams, and they will look to frustrate Bayern in this group stage match. Their approach will likely be pragmatic, focusing on a solid defensive structure while hitting Bayern on the counterattack.

Key players for Dinamo Zagreb include Josip Šutalo, their young center-back who has been a standout performer in recent seasons. In midfield, Luka Ivanušec and Arijan Ademi will be crucial in trying to stifle Bayern’s creative players, while forward Bruno Petković will lead the line, tasked with making the most of any opportunities that come his way. Dinamo’s physicality, organization, and experience in European football make them a tricky opponent, even for a team of Bayern’s caliber.

Tactical Battle

The tactical battle between these two teams will be fascinating to watch. Bayern Munich, under Thomas Tuchel, is expected to dominate possession and play on the front foot. Tuchel’s teams are known for their pressing intensity and high defensive line, which allows them to pin opponents back and create numerous goal-scoring opportunities. Bayern’s full-backs, likely to be Alphonso Davies and Noussair Mazraoui, will push high up the pitch to provide width and support the attack, while Kimmich will look to dictate the game from a deep-lying midfield role.
